Four teams are one step closer to Super Bowl LI.

The New York Giants may have been knocked out of contention weeks ago — and the New York Jets weren't even in the playoff conversation thanks to a 5-11 season — but if you're a fan of the Green Bay Packers, Atlanta Falcons, Pittsburgh Steelers or New England Patriots your hopes are still alive.

Those teams will face off in the conferences championship games this weekend to decide who gets a Super Bowl spot. Here's the schedule:

• AFC Championship — Pittsburgh Steelers vs. New England Patriots, Jan. 22 at 3:05 p.m.
• NFC Championship — Green Bay Packers vs. Atlanta Falcons, Jan. 22 at 6:40 p.m.

The Super Bowl will be played in Houston, Texas on Sunday, Feb. 5.

If your team's playing this weekend, here's a list of affiliated bars you might want to hit up to find your fellow fans. 

► Pittsburgh Steelers

Irish Exit, 9778 Second Ave., Midtown East
Hibernia Bar,  401 W. 50th Street, Hell's Kitchen

► Green Bay Packers

Kettle of Fish,  59 Christopher St., West Village
Mad River Bar & Grille,  1442 Third Ave., Upper East Side

► Atlanta Falcons

The Watering Hole,  106 E. 19th St., Union Square

► New England Patriots

Professor Thom's,  219 Second Ave., East Village
